The Complete Guide to Free Worldwide IPTV M3U Playlists (2026)

Free worldwide IPTV M3U playlists have become a popular way for "cord-cutters" to access thousands of live TV channels globally without a cable subscription. These playlists utilize the M3U (MP3 URL) file format, which is a plain-text file containing links to media streams. When loaded into a compatible IPTV player, these links allow you to watch news, sports, and entertainment from almost any country. Top Free & Legal M3U Playlist Sources

While many "free" lists online can be unreliable or legally questionable, several reputable, community-driven, and corporate-backed projects provide high-quality streams:

IPTV-Org: Often called the "king of free IPTV," this massive GitHub project aggregates over 10,000 publicly accessible channels from 100+ countries. It is updated daily by automated scripts to ensure links stay active.

Free-TV: A curated playlist focusing on "quality over quantity," offering roughly 1,000 mainstream, high-definition channels while strictly avoiding adult or paid subscription content.

Samsung TV Plus: Backed by Samsung, this offers a premium lineup of news and entertainment (like CNN and CBS News) for free on any device.

Pluto TV: Provided by Paramount, this service features themed channels for specific shows, movies, and pop culture.

The Roku Channel: A corporate-backed source offering over 300 live channels, including sports and lifestyle content. Best IPTV Players for M3U Playlists

To use these playlists, you need a media player that supports the M3U format. Popular options include:

IPTV Smarters Pro: A top choice for most devices (Android, iOS, Firestick) due to its modern interface and multi-playlist support.

TiviMate: Highly recommended for power users on Android TV/Firestick, offering a professional cable-box feel.

VLC Media Player: A versatile, free option for PC, Mac, and mobile devices; simply go to "Open Network Stream" and paste your URL. i--- Free Worldwide Iptv M3U Playlist

Kodi: A comprehensive media center that uses the "PVR IPTV Simple Client" add-on to manage channel lists. How to Set Up Your Playlist GitHub - Free-TV/IPTV: M3U Playlist for free TV channels

An IPTV M3U Playlist is a plain-text file used by media players to stream television channels and video content over the internet. These files act as a directory, containing individual URLs that point to live media streams rather than hosting the content itself. How M3U Playlists Work

Format: The name "M3U" stands for "MP3 URL," though it is now widely used for video streaming.

Mechanism: Your IPTV player reads the text file, follows the encoded URLs, and plays the stream it finds at that address.

This guide outlines how to create and format an M3U playlist file for IPTV, which acts as a "paper" or directory for media players to access worldwide streams. 1. Basic Structure of an M3U File

An M3U file is a plain text file that tells a media player where to find audio or video streams. It must start with a specific header and follow a strict format for each entry. Header: The first line must be #EXTM3U.

Metadata: The second line starts with #EXTINF:, followed by a duration (usually -1 for live streams), and then the channel name.

URL: The third line is the direct link to the stream (e.g., an .m3u8 or .ts link). Example format:

#EXTM3U #EXTINF:-1, Worldwide News Channel http://example.com #EXTINF:-1, Global Sports HD http://example.com Use code with caution. Copied to clipboard 2. Adding Advanced Metadata

To make your "paper" more professional, you can add attributes that help modern IPTV players categorize content and display logos: tvg-logo: Link to a channel icon.

group-title: Categorizes channels (e.g., News, Sports, Kids).

tvg-id: Used for linking to Electronic Program Guide (EPG) data. Advanced Example:

#EXTINF:-1 tvg-id="CNN.us" tvg-logo="http://icon.com" group-title="News", CNN International http://server.link Use code with caution. Copied to clipboard 3. Creating and Saving the File

Open a Text Editor: Use Notepad (Windows), TextEdit (Mac), or VS Code.

Input Streams: Paste your formatted lines as shown above. Ensure every stream URL is active and public.

Save as M3U: Go to File > Save As. Change the file extension from .txt to .m3u (e.g., my_playlist.m3u). Ensure the encoding is set to UTF-8 to support international characters. 4. Testing Your Playlist

You can verify your list by opening it in popular media players:

VLC Media Player: Simply drag and drop the .m3u file into the player.

IPTV Apps: Upload the file to apps like TiviMate or IPTV Smarters to see how the categories and logos appear.

Important Note: Distributing or using links to copyrighted content without authorization is often illegal. Ensure the streams in your playlist are from legal, open-source providers or personal servers.

This guide covers how these playlists work, where to find reliable sources, and how to set them up on your favorite devices. What is an IPTV M3U Playlist?

An M3U file is essentially a plain-text roadmap for your media player. It contains a list of URL addresses that point directly to live TV streams, along with metadata like channel names, logos, and categories (e.g., News, Sports, Movies). When you load this file or link into an IPTV player, it organizes these streams into a clickable TV guide. Top Free and Reliable Sources for 2026

While many free lists on the internet are unstable, several community-driven projects provide high-quality, frequently updated links:

IPTV-Org: Often called the "Mother of All Playlists," this GitHub Community Project hosts over 10,000 channels from 100+ countries. It uses automated scripts to remove broken links daily.

Free-TV/IPTV: This repository focuses on Quality over Quantity, curating about 1,000+ channels that are officially free to air in their respective countries. You can access their master list at the Free-TV GitHub.

Legal Corporate Streams: For a premium experience that is 100% legal, you can use M3U links for services like Samsung TV Plus, Pluto TV, and The Roku Channel. How to Set Up Your M3U Playlist
